How should I use these sponges for foundation and powder?

These sponges are made to apply foundation, concealer, powder, and creams. You can use them dry for lighter coverage, or wet for a more airy, natural finish. Use them to blend product into your skin for a smooth, even result without visible lines. Some sponges slightly expand when dampened, helping you apply like an airbrush effect.

Are these sponges suitable for sensitive skin and latex-free?

Yes—several versions in this range are made with latex-free material, which is helpful for sensitive skin and can reduce the risk of irritation. When choosing, check the product label to confirm the exact material and opt for a latex-free option to limit potential allergic reactions.

How do I clean and extend the life of these sponges?

Sponges can be washed after each use and air-dried to preserve their shape and softness. Some offers include a box or storage case, which is convenient for keeping sponges clean between applications. Clean them with lukewarm water and a mild soap, then let them fully dry before the next use to avoid residue and odors.

How do I choose the best shape for hard-to-reach areas or facial contouring?

The teardrop shape is ideal for covering broader areas of the face and for contouring near the nose and eyes. Egg and gourd formats provide more precision for corners and around the eyelids. Using a variety of shapes in your kit can help you achieve even coverage and a seamless makeup look—especially around delicate areas like the sides of the nose and under the eyes.
